26 struct serio {
27 void *port_data;
29 char name[32];
30 char phys[32];
32 bool manual_bind;
33 bool registered; /* port has been fully registered with driver core */
35 struct serio_device_id id;
37 spinlock_t lock; /* protects critical sections from port's interrupt handler */
39 int (*write)(struct serio *, unsigned char);
40 int (*open)(struct serio *);
41 void (*close)(struct serio *);
42 int (*start)(struct serio *);
43 void (*stop)(struct serio *);
45 struct serio *parent, *child;
46 unsigned int depth; /* level of nesting in serio hierarchy */
48 struct serio_driver *drv; /* accessed from interrupt, must be protected by serio->lock and serio->sem */
49 struct mutex drv_mutex; /* protects serio->drv so attributes can pin driver */
51 struct device dev;
53 struct list_head node;
55 #define to_serio_port(d) container_of(d, struct serio, dev)
57 struct serio_driver {
58 void *private;
59 char *description;
61 struct serio_device_id *id_table;
62 bool manual_bind;
64 void (*write_wakeup)(struct serio *);
65 irqreturn_t (*interrupt)(struct serio *, unsigned char, unsigned int);
66 int (*connect)(struct serio *, struct serio_driver *drv);
67 int (*reconnect)(struct serio *);
68 void (*disconnect)(struct serio *);
69 void (*cleanup)(struct serio *);
71 struct device_driver driver;
73 #define to_serio_driver(d) container_of(d, struct serio_driver, driver)
75 int serio_open(struct serio *serio, struct serio_driver *drv);
76 void serio_close(struct serio *serio);
77 void serio_rescan(struct serio *serio);
78 void serio_reconnect(struct serio *serio);
79 irqreturn_t serio_interrupt(struct serio *serio, unsigned char data, unsigned int flags);
81 void __serio_register_port(struct serio *serio, struct module *owner);
82 static inline void serio_register_port(struct serio *serio)
84 __serio_register_port(serio, THIS_MODULE);
87 void serio_unregister_port(struct serio *serio);
88 void serio_unregister_child_port(struct serio *serio);
90 int __serio_register_driver(struct serio_driver *drv, struct module *owner, const char *mod_name);
91 static inline int __must_check serio_register_driver(struct serio_driver *drv)
93 return __serio_register_driver(drv, THIS_MODULE, KBUILD_MODNAME);
95 void serio_unregister_driver(struct serio_driver *drv);
97 static inline int serio_write(struct serio *serio, unsigned char data)
99 if (serio->write)
100 return serio->write(serio, data);
101 else
102 return -1;
105 static inline void serio_drv_write_wakeup(struct serio *serio)
107 if (serio->drv && serio->drv->write_wakeup)
108 serio->drv->write_wakeup(serio);
112 * Use the following functions to manipulate serio's per-port
113 * driver-specific data.
115 static inline void *serio_get_drvdata(struct serio *serio)
117 return dev_get_drvdata(&serio->dev);
120 static inline void serio_set_drvdata(struct serio *serio, void *data)
122 dev_set_drvdata(&serio->dev, data);
126 * Use the following functions to protect critical sections in
127 * driver code from port's interrupt handler
129 static inline void serio_pause_rx(struct serio *serio)
131 spin_lock_irq(&serio->lock);
134 static inline void serio_continue_rx(struct serio *serio)
136 spin_unlock_irq(&serio->lock);
140 * Use the following functions to pin serio's driver in process context
142 static inline int serio_pin_driver(struct serio *serio)
144 return mutex_lock_interruptible(&serio->drv_mutex);
147 static inline void serio_pin_driver_uninterruptible(struct serio *serio)
149 mutex_lock(&serio->drv_mutex);
152 static inline void serio_unpin_driver(struct serio *serio)
154 mutex_unlock(&serio->drv_mutex);
